Which phenomenon occurs when air masses move poleward along the Earth's surface due to pressure gradients?

A)Deflection due to the Coriolis effect
B)Adiabatic cooling from reduced insulation
C)Stratospheric ozone layer depletion
D)Latitudinal solar forcing variation

💡 Explanation

When air masses move poleward, the Coriolis effect deflects them to the east in the Northern Hemisphere and to the west in the Southern Hemisphere because of Earth’s rotation. Therefore , deflection due to the Coriolis effect results rather than cooling, ozone depletion or solar forcing which each result from separate mechanisms .
